Abstract

Apart from the two primitive techniques in cryptography, a new encryption technique called Intelligent Key Cryptography (IKC) is proposed by (i) incorporating Tamil Font metrics, for the process of both encryption and decryption; (ii) utilizing system date, time and the bio information of the sender and receivers for user’s registration and (iii) generating Intelligent Keys. As in symmetric key cryptography, one key is generated for encryption and decryption and the highlight of this newly proposed IKC cryptography is that the key is intelligently generated and not shared among the users either with the sender or the receiver. This IKC is also strong enough to overcome the bottlenecks of the Quantum computing as IKC does not use any mathematical calculations. The performance of this proposed IKC is compared with Symmetric AES as well as with Asymmetric RSA and ELGAMAL with several parameters and it is proven that IKC performs a faster encryption and decryption processes than AES, RSA and ELGAMAL. Further, IKC proves to be more secured in terms of Integrity, Data Authentication, Entity Authentication, Confidentiality and Non-Repudiation.
